MIDDLETOWN, N.Y. – The Marist men's cross country team competed against a strong 12-team field at the Jasper Fall XC Invitational on Saturday at the Blue Sky Sports Complex.
The Red Foxes finished 10th overall with a team score of 249 points.
Freshman Sean Galvin once again led the way for Marist, placing sixth overall in the 8-kilometer race with a time of 25:07.4. Galvin was the top finisher among the Red Foxes and continued his strong start to the season after winning the season opener at Vassar Farm.
Matthew Ferreri was the second Marist finisher, crossing the line in 26:37.7 to place 51st overall. Pierce Francis followed in 84th with a time of 27:25.7, while Gavin McGann finished 93rd in 27:36.6.
Rounding out the Red Foxes' scoring five was Kaleb Stoeckmann, who finished 103rd overall with a time of 27:58.3.
Nolan Mussatt also competed for Marist, finishing 121st overall in 28:46.8.
Army West Point won the team competition with 15 points, followed by Fordham (92) and Siena (106). Rider (118) and Quinnipiac (144) rounded out the top five.
